自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 iOS 数据持久化之使用NSUserDefaults存储数据

iOS下可以使用NSUserDefault、sqlite、CoreData几种常用的方式来存储数据,其中NSUserDefault用来存储类似用户的配置等这些的数据,后两者用户存储大批量和比较复杂的数据。NSUserDefault的使用比较简单:NSUserDefaults *mySettingData = [NSUserDefaults standardUserDefaults];

2013-09-17 15:04:22 27528

转载 Objective-c消息详解

在入门级别的ObjC 教程中,我们常对从C++或Java 或其他面向对象语言转过来的程序员说,ObjC 中的方法调用(ObjC中的术语为消息)跟其他语言中的方法调用差不多,只是形式有些不同而已。 譬如C++ 中的:Bird * aBird = new Bird();aBird->fly(); 在ObjC 中则如下:Bird * aBird = [[Bird alloc]

2013-09-03 08:45:45 1111 1

转载 HTTP协议头部详解

HTTP(HyperTextTransferProtocol)是超文本传输协议的缩写,它用于传送WWW方式的数据,关于HTTP 协议的详细内容请参考RFC2616。HTTP协议采用了请求/响应模型。客户端向服务器发送一个请求,请求头包含请求的方法、URI、协议版本、以及包含请求修饰符、客户信息和内容的类似于MIME的消息结构。服务器以一个状态行作为响应,相应的内容包括消息协议的版本,成功或者错误编

2013-08-20 09:14:02 1401

转载 cocoa中Foundation框架的介绍

原文:http://blog.csdn.net/mengtnt/article/details/6087536Foundation框架的架构     cocoa程序编写主要用到2个框架Foundation和ApplicationKit。其中Foundation框架主要定义了一些基础类,供程序员来使用,而Application kit主要是一些用户界面设计的类。Found

2013-08-19 14:59:05 1041

转载 iOS中安全保存用户名或密码的方法

作为一名iPhone开发者, 你需要对你的用户安全负责. 请问, 你是怎么保存用户的密码的? 直接保存到plist里?加密? AES? DES? 能保证你的代码不被反编译拿到你的加密Key? 这也未免太不苹果了吧. 我Google了一下, 国内的开发者根本没有注意到这个问题.苹果系统中有个程序叫”钥匙串” (Keychain), 它不仅仅是你申请开发证书用的,

2013-08-13 15:35:17 7268

转载 iOS 整体框架类图[转]

Cocoa框架是iOS应用程序的基础,了解Cocoa框架,对开发iOS应用有很大的帮助。1、Cocoa是什么?Cocoa是OS X和 iOS操作系统的程序的运行环境。是什么因素使一个程序成为Cocoa程序呢?不是编程语言,因为在Cocoa开发中你可以使用各种语言;也不是开发工具,你可以在命令行上就可以创建Cocoa程序。Cocoa程序可以这么说,它是由一些对象组成,而这些对象的

2013-08-13 11:29:59 1273

原创 更改UINavigationController中NavigationBar返回按钮的标题

UINavigationController中返回按钮默认的标题是Return/返回,要更改返回按钮的标题,必须在push视图控制器之间加上以下的代码:UIBarButtonItem *backButton = [[UIBarButtonItem alloc] initWithTitle:@"Back" styleUIBarButtonItemStuleBorderd target:nil

2013-08-05 15:32:30 11107

原创 编译iOS程序时的-all_load选项,以及-all_load 导致的 ld duplicate symbol xx的问题

在新的SDK环境中调试百度地图的应用程序时,app总是意外退出,找了半天发现错误的原因是unrecognized selector xx的错误,找了一下百度官方的资料,官方建议是app的Build Settings中的Other Linker Flags中增加-all_oad选项,但是我的app中还连接了其他静态库,加了这个选项之后,编译的时候报了 ld duplicate symbol xx的错

2013-07-31 11:12:51 7894 1

原创 NSString与char数组之间的转换

Char数组与NSString之间可以通过stringWithCString:encoding和 cStringUsingEncoding:来转换,但是最近在工作中发现将一个unsigned char数组(里面存储的是十六进制的数据)转化成NSString时,得到的结果有些数据却不正确,当然再将NSString转化成unsigned char数组时,结果也不正确了,找了下资料,只能把char里面的

2013-07-31 10:40:54 21586 3

原创 UIView中的clipsTobounds属性及扩展

最近在写一个项目的时候,遇到了一个问题:在一个视图中动态添加一个子视图,并在子视图中添加一个UIButton, 运行后发现虽然在界面上可以看到这个buton,但是点击这个按钮的时候按钮却没响应,纠结了很久也没发现是什么问题,代码如下:UIView *view = [UIView alloc] init];UIButton *button = [UIButton buttonWithType:

2013-04-02 09:14:42 4926

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除